Choosing grey living room ideas offers an elegant and versatile colour palette that can be used with many design preferences. From modern minimalism to classic elegance, grey can turn your living room into an inviting and cozy room creating style and comfort.
Grey is a very versatile colour that can be used as a neutral backdrop or a standout feature in your living room. This makes it a favourite among homeowners and decorating enthusiasts as grey can very easily fit into any design. Finding the right shade and combine it with complementary colours and textures makes for a fun project.
The colour grey is also practical as it hides stains better than lighter colours and shows less wear and tear over time, making it an excellent choice for high-traffic areas like the living room. With it’s neutral nature, it can be updated very easily with new accessories and decor, allowing you to overhaul your space and refresh it.
The shade you choose can make a big difference. Lighter shades of grey can make a room feel airy and spacious, while darker hues can add a sense of intimacy and warmth. For a balanced look, consider using a combination of light and dark greys throughout the room.
Pairing grey with warm accents like wooden furniture or soft textiles can enhance the coziness of your living space. Think about incorporating plush grey rugs, soft grey throws, and cushions to add layers of comfort. A grey sofa can serve as a focal point, providing a neutral base that can be dressed up with colourful or patterned accessories.
Grey’s versatility means it can be incorporated into various living room styles, from modern to traditional. For a modern look, sleek grey furniture and minimalist decor can create a clean, sophisticated space. Consider using metal accents and geometric patterns to enhance the contemporary feel.
If you prefer a more traditional style, grey can still play a key role. Opt for a shade of grey with warmer undertones and pair it with classic furniture pieces and ornate details.
Accessorising is where you can let your personality show. The neutral nature of grey provides a perfect canvas for a variety of accessories. Brightly coloured cushions, vibrant artwork, and decorative items can all stand out beautifully against a grey backdrop.
Think about incorporating metallic accents like gold or silver to add a touch of glamour to your living room. Mirrors, lamps, and picture frames in metallic finishes can enhance the overall aesthetic and create a luxurious feel. Additionally, plants and greenery can bring life and freshness to a grey room, adding a natural element that complements the neutral tones.
While grey is a fantastic base colour, balancing it with other hues can create a more dynamic and harmonious living room. Soft pastels like blush pink or mint green can add a delicate touch, while bold colours like navy blue or mustard yellow can make a striking statement.
When choosing accompanying colours, consider the mood you want to create. Cool tones like blue and green can evoke a sense of calm, while warmer tones like red and orange can add energy and vibrancy. The key is to find a balance that reflects your personal style and enhances the overall feel of the room.
